Estimated to be USD 5.72 billion in 2024, the worldwide autoimmune disease diagnostics market is expected to rise at a CAGR of 6.18% from 2025 to 2030. The main driver stressing development is the rising frequency of autoimmune diseases, including type 1 diabetes in newborns, along with the desire for quick diagnosis.

Type Insights
The localized segment dominated the autoimmune disease diagnostics market. It accounted for 64.25% of the global revenue in 2024, owing to factors including autoimmune disease prevalence, diagnostic advancements, awareness, technological innovations, and research, which contribute to the growth and improvement of localized and systemic autoimmune disorder diagnostics. Technological advancements, such as antigen microarray and mass spectrometry, have significantly improved antibody profiling in autoimmune diagnostics. These advancements have demonstrated positive outcomes in terms of analytical sensitivity and reproducibility. With further refinement and validation, these practices have the potential to be integrated into routine clinical procedures.
Systemic disorder diagnostics are expected to have the fastest CAGR over the forecast period. Systemic autoimmune diseases such as rheumatoid arthritis, syst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E), psoriasis, and multiple sclerosis are significant contributors to the market. According to the reports from the National Center of Biotechnology Information (NCBI), the annual incidence of rheumatoid arthritis in countries such as the U.S. and certain nations in northern Europe is approximately 40 per 100,000 individuals. Furthermore, the prevalence of rheumatoid arthritis in the U.S. alone exceeds 1.3 million people, and this number is expected to increase in the future, owing to the growing use of antinuclear antibody tests in diagnosing various autoimmune diseases, which are anticipated to support market growth.
Product Insights
The consumables & assays segment accounted for the largest revenue share of 70.43% in 2024. Every laboratory diagnostic test utilizes test kits, reagents, and antibodies. Advancements in novel biomarkers and specific assays for autoimmune diseases fuel the demand for specialized consumables. In addition, advancements in consumable technologies have led to the emergence of cost-effective alternatives to traditional diagnostic instruments, particularly in resource-constrained settings. Moreover, there are numerous types of autoimmune diseases, each requiring specific tests and assays. This translates to a wider range of consumables and assays needed to diagnose such conditions, leading to a higher market share of these products.
The instruments segment is expected to experience significant CAGR during the forecast period. In contrast to consumables, instruments are typically used for multiple tests and have a longer lifespan, leading to a lower need for replacements. Instruments often run various tests but may not be specific to autoimmune diseases. In addition, high-end diagnostic instruments are usually designed for long-term use with a high initial investment. With the emergence of new instrument models, the overall replacement cycle for these products is expected to remain longer compared to consumables, leading to their lower market share.
Test Type Insights
The antinuclear antibody tests dominated the market with a revenue share of 42.62% in 2024 and are expected to have a significant growth rate, owing to the increasing applications of the antinuclear antibody tests in the diagnosis of various autoimmune diseases, which is anticipated to support the market growth projection period. In January 2025, an article published by the Journal of Clinical Laboratory Analysis cites that the flow cytometry-based Coombs test detects antinuclear antibodies (ANA) bound to red blood cells in autoimmune patients. The method demonstrated high sensitivity and accuracy, revealing significant ANA agglutination in patients versus healthy controls (p < 0.0001) and stable serum results over ten days, highlighting its potential to improve autoimmune disease diagnostics in clinical laboratories.
Throughout the forecast period, we expect autoantibody tests to emerge as the second dominant segment in the autoimmune disease diagnostics industry. The factors driving the growth of the segment include autoantibody testing, encompassing the need for accurate diagnosis and management of autoimmune diseases, advancements in diagnostic technologies, the adoption of personalized medicine, and ongoing research and development activities in the field.

The autoimmune disease diagnostics market in Japan is anticipated to grow over the forecast period. Japan's elderly population has reached a record 36.25 million, comprising 29.3% of its total population, the highest proportion globally, according to an article by Al Jazeera in September 2024. This demographic trend has resulted in an increased prevalence of autoimmune diseases such as rheumatoid arthritis, systemic lupus erythematosus, and thyroid disorders among older individuals, driving demand for autoimmune disease diagnostics. This trend is expected to continue as Japan's population continues to age due to low birth rates and increasing life expectancy. As a result, the demand for autoimmune disease diagnostic services is expected to increase in Japan over the coming years.

Recent Developments
-
In February 2025, The Benaroya Research Institute is starting a new way to find autoimmune diseases early. They are adding a special blood test, called an autoantibody test, to regular checkups at the doctor’s office. This test can help spot diseases like type 1 diabetes and rheumatoid arthritis before any symptoms appear. Finding these diseases early can help doctors treat them sooner and possibly stop serious problems. Right now, pilot testing is underway.
-
In January 2025, RheumaGen, a biotechnology company based in Aurora, Colorado, secured $15 million in Series A financing co-led by SPRIM Global Investments and William Taylor Nominees. The funds will support Phase I trials of RG0401, a gene-editing therapy targeting treatment-resistant rheumatoid arthritis by modifying HLA genes to prevent autoimmune responses. The company aims to develop one-time, curative treatments for autoimmune diseases, including multiple sclerosis and type 1 diabetes.
-
In June 2023, AstraZeneca entered into an agreement with Quell Therapeutics to develop, manufacture, and commercialize engineered T-regulatory cell therapies for autoimmune diseases. The collaboration focuses on Type 1 Diabetes and Inflammatory Bowel Disease using Quell's proprietary multi-modular T-regulatory cell engineering.
